Officer Ralph Mondesir was parked in his patrol car when a panicked man ran up—an 18-month-old baby wasn’t breathing. Mondesir rushed to the child and immediately began CPR. His quick actions, joined by an off-duty nurse providing rescue breaths, kept the child alive through seven long minutes of chest compressions. Just as hope began to fade, the baby took a breath. Paramedics arrived and confirmed: the child had survived. Mondesir later said, “I just did what I was trained to do.” But to the child’s family, it was far more. That day, Mondesir showed true heroism—quiet, determined, and lifesaving. His actions gave a baby a second chance and reminded us what it means to serve with heart.
